Periodization in Soccer Strength Training

Periodization is crucial for optimizing soccer players’ strength and preventing plateaus. A well-structured program cycles through phases – preparation‚ pre-season‚ in-season‚ and transition – each with specific goals.

The preparatory phase focuses on building a base of general strength‚ while pre-season transitions to soccer-specific power and endurance; In-season maintenance prevents strength loss‚ and the transition phase allows for recovery and regeneration.

This systematic approach ensures peak performance during critical matches and minimizes the risk of overtraining or injury‚ aligning with the demands of the soccer calendar.

Training Frequency and Volume

Optimal training frequency for soccer players typically involves two to three strength sessions per week‚ strategically placed around training and match schedules. Volume‚ measured by sets and repetitions‚ should be progressively increased.

Pre-pubertal players benefit from shorter‚ more frequent sessions – like the 20-minute programs combining plyometrics and resistance exercises – to avoid overstressing developing bodies.

Monitoring athlete fatigue and adjusting volume accordingly is vital. Proper recovery between sessions is paramount‚ ensuring adequate rest and nutrition to maximize adaptation and minimize injury risk.

Dynamic Warm-up for Soccer

A dynamic warm-up is crucial for preparing soccer players for the demands of training and competition. It should focus on movements that mimic the actions performed during a game‚ increasing blood flow and muscle temperature.

Examples include leg swings (forward‚ backward‚ and lateral)‚ arm circles‚ torso twists‚ high knees‚ butt kicks‚ and walking lunges with a twist.

These exercises improve range of motion‚ enhance neuromuscular activation‚ and reduce the risk of injury.

The warm-up should progress gradually‚ starting with low-intensity movements and increasing to higher intensities.

A well-executed dynamic warm-up prepares the body both physically and mentally for optimal performance on the field.

Static Stretching for Recovery

Static stretching plays a vital role in the recovery process following soccer training or matches. Holding each stretch for 20-30 seconds promotes muscle relaxation and improves flexibility.

Focus on major muscle groups used during soccer‚ including hamstrings‚ quadriceps‚ groin‚ calves‚ and hip flexors.

Examples include hamstring stretches‚ quad stretches‚ butterfly stretches‚ and calf stretches.

Static stretching helps reduce muscle soreness‚ improve range of motion‚ and prevent muscle imbalances.

It should be performed gently and without bouncing‚ allowing the muscles to lengthen gradually and enhance overall recovery.

Squats and Variations

Squats form the cornerstone of lower body strength development for soccer athletes‚ building foundational power and endurance.

Traditional back squats enhance overall leg strength‚ while front squats place greater emphasis on the quadriceps and core stability‚ crucial for maintaining balance during play.

Jump squats introduce a plyometric element‚ improving explosive power for sprints and jumps.

Variations like goblet squats and Bulgarian split squats further challenge stability and address muscle imbalances.

Progressive overload‚ gradually increasing weight or repetitions‚ is key to maximizing gains and preventing plateaus.

Lunges and Variations

Lunges are essential for developing unilateral leg strength‚ mirroring the single-leg demands of soccer movements like kicking and sprinting.

Forward lunges build foundational strength‚ while reverse lunges emphasize glute activation and hamstring engagement.

Walking lunges enhance dynamic stability and coordination‚ simulating game-like conditions.

Lateral lunges target the adductors and abductors‚ improving side-to-side agility and injury prevention.

Adding weight with dumbbells or a barbell increases the challenge‚ promoting greater strength gains.

Focus on maintaining proper form – a 90-degree angle in both knees – to maximize effectiveness and minimize risk of injury.

Hamstring Curls and Exercises

Strong hamstrings are crucial for soccer players‚ providing power for sprinting‚ protecting the knees‚ and preventing hamstring strains;

Hamstring curls‚ performed on a machine or with resistance bands‚ directly target this muscle group.

Nordic hamstring curls are an advanced exercise‚ building eccentric strength – vital for injury prevention during deceleration.

Glute-ham raises offer a comprehensive hamstring and glute workout‚ enhancing posterior chain power.

Romanian deadlifts (RDLs) also engage the hamstrings‚ improving flexibility and strength simultaneously.

Prioritize controlled movements and a full range of motion to maximize hamstring activation and minimize injury risk during training.

Plank Variations

Plank variations are essential for developing isometric core strength‚ vital for soccer players’ stability and injury prevention.

The standard plank‚ maintaining a straight line from head to heels‚ builds foundational endurance.

Side planks target obliques‚ improving rotational control and lateral stability during cutting movements.

Adding arm lifts challenges shoulder stability while maintaining core engagement‚ mimicking reaching for the ball.

Leg lifts increase difficulty‚ demanding greater core control and hip stability.

Progressions include adding weight or instability (e.g.‚ using a stability ball).

Focus on proper form – avoid hip sagging or arching the back – to maximize effectiveness and minimize risk.

Russian Twists

Russian twists are a dynamic core exercise crucial for developing rotational power‚ essential for soccer-specific movements like shooting and changing direction.

Begin seated with knees bent and feet slightly elevated‚ leaning back to a 45-degree angle.

Hold a weight (medicine ball‚ dumbbell) or maintain hands clasped for increased challenge.

Twist the torso from side to side‚ touching the weight or hands to the ground beside the hips.

Focus on controlled movements‚ engaging the obliques and maintaining a straight back.

Progressions include increasing weight‚ elevating feet higher‚ or adding resistance bands.

Proper form prevents lower back strain; prioritize controlled rotation over speed.

Leg Raises

Leg raises are a foundational core exercise targeting the lower abdominal muscles‚ vital for soccer players’ stability and power transfer during kicking and sprinting.

Lie flat on your back with hands supporting your head or placed under your glutes for stability.

Keep legs straight or slightly bent‚ and slowly raise them towards the ceiling‚ engaging the core.

Control the descent‚ avoiding momentum‚ and lower legs back down without touching the ground.

Variations include hanging leg raises for increased difficulty and resistance band additions.

Focus on maintaining a neutral spine and preventing lower back arching throughout the exercise.

Proper form is key to maximizing effectiveness and minimizing injury risk.

Box Jumps

Box jumps are a fundamental plyometric exercise for soccer players‚ developing explosive leg power essential for sprinting‚ jumping‚ and changing direction on the field. Begin with a box height appropriate for your current fitness level‚ ensuring a safe and controlled landing with bent knees.

Focus on driving through the hips and extending the ankles fully during the jump. Progressively increase the box height as strength and technique improve. Incorporate box jumps into your training regimen two times per week‚ alongside other plyometric and resistance exercises‚ for optimal results. Proper form is paramount to prevent injuries.

Remember to prioritize quality over quantity‚ maintaining a controlled and explosive movement throughout each repetition.

Lateral Jumps

Lateral jumps are crucial for soccer players‚ enhancing agility‚ quickness‚ and the ability to change direction rapidly – skills vital for outmaneuvering opponents. These jumps improve lateral power and stability‚ reducing the risk of ankle and knee injuries common in the sport.

Perform lateral jumps over a low cone or line‚ focusing on maintaining a stable base and landing softly. Drive off one leg‚ extending the hip and knee‚ and immediately jump to the other side. Incorporate 2-3 sets of 8-12 repetitions into your plyometric routine.

Prioritize controlled movements and proper landing mechanics to maximize benefits and minimize injury risk.

Bounding Exercises

Bounding exercises are powerful plyometrics that develop explosive leg power‚ essential for sprinting‚ jumping‚ and quick acceleration in soccer. These movements mimic the running motion but with exaggerated force and flight time‚ improving stride length and ground contact time.

Perform single-leg bounds‚ focusing on maximizing horizontal distance with each stride. Maintain a slight forward lean and drive off the ball of your foot. Aim for 3-4 sets of 6-8 bounds per leg‚ prioritizing quality over quantity.

Ensure proper landing mechanics to absorb impact and prevent injuries.

Addressing Muscle Imbalances

Muscle imbalances are common in soccer players due to the sport’s asymmetrical demands‚ increasing injury risk and hindering performance. A thorough assessment is crucial to identify weaknesses and discrepancies between opposing muscle groups.

Common imbalances include hamstring-to-quadriceps ratios and hip flexor tightness impacting glute activation. Targeted exercises‚ like hamstring curls and glute bridges‚ can restore balance.

Prioritizing unilateral exercises – lunges‚ single-leg squats – further addresses imbalances. Corrective strategies‚ including stretching and foam rolling‚ should complement strength training. A balanced musculoskeletal system enhances movement efficiency and reduces the likelihood of injury.

12-Month Comprehensive Training Plan Overview

The 12-month soccer training program is strategically divided into four distinct phases: early pre-season‚ late pre-season‚ in-season‚ and closed/off-season.

Each phase is tailored to address specific physical demands and goals‚ ensuring athletes peak during crucial competition periods.

Early pre-season focuses on building a base of strength and endurance‚ while late pre-season emphasizes power and speed development.

In-season maintenance prioritizes strength preservation and injury prevention‚ and the off-season allows for recovery and regeneration.

This cyclical approach optimizes performance and minimizes the risk of overtraining throughout the entire year.
